PICK THE CARD AT RANDOM 1 2 3 WHAT IS THE P(FACTOR OF 54)

Mathematics
1 answer:
Aliun [14]2 years ago
5 0

Using it's concept, the probability that a card is a factor of 54 is given by:

P(Factor of 54) = 1.

<h3>What is a probability?</h3>

A probability is given by the <u>number of desired outcomes divided by the number of total outcomes</u>.

In this problem, we have that there are 3 total outcomes, which are the cards 1, 2 and 3.

The factors of 54 are given as follows:

{1, 2, 3, 6, 9, 18, 27, 54}.

All the three cards are factors of 54, hence the probability that a card is a factor of 54 is given by:

P(Factor of 54) = 1.
